Mohali, September 25

After registration of cases under Section 188 of the IPC against owners of discos in Zirakpur, the Mohali police have now recommended cancellation of bar licences issued by the Excise Department to these places.

Mohali SSP Kuldeep Singh Chahal said he would write to the Excise Department’s authorities to cancel the licence of discos. “I will not allow such offenders to continue their business. The police will not give them no objection certificates,” said the SSP.

Mohali Deputy Commissioner Girish Dayalan said he would also issue orders to the department concerned to take necessary action against habitual offenders.

Cases against four discos have been registered in the recent past after they were found operating after the time set by the District Magistrate. — TNS
